The village decided that they could not live isolated and unknowing anymore. This time it was different, the sounds came from a single direction. The rest of the forest was probably safer.
Robert decided to send a three man team towards the east, the village had to know what was happening. The three man team was formed by:
Brielle, the head scout and leader of this expedition;
Sidon, the Frist Hunter;
Little Wolf, the First Hunter's son.
The village chief knew that sending anyone outside of the village was really dangerous, that's why he sent the two strongest fighters with Brielle. It was a bold and risky move, he knew that with Sidon and Little Wolf with her Brielle would be safe but, the village would be vulnerable without those two. Thats why while those three were away every villager that could be spared was put on the walls, so that they could have more eyes and ears. If something seemed off they had to sound their horns, with Little Wolf's hearing he could probably hear the horn anywhere inside the forest, if he used his full potential he could carry the other two back to the village in a small amount of time.
Brielle became the head scout really young, Todd left his position to her. The scouts always traveled in groups of three so they could help each other out, usually the three scouts have been a team for years so they develop affinity and better collaboration. Todd used to travel with two recruits every day, so that they could get experience and he could judge when they were ready to go with a three man party of their own. When he traveled with Brielle the first time, she was the worst scout he ever oversaw, she made basic mistakes that should have been addressed by her teachers inside the village, she should not be outside the forest if she was that green. Then something happened, she stopped in place, called the full stop of the party, then crouched and stood still for a little while, when Todd was about to call the retreat and reprimand both Brielle and the teachers that judged her ready for the forest she got up and said "This way." She guided the three man team across the forest, near a little stream they found a boar that was goring a pack of wolves, other than the possible target for the hunters, they found that near the river there was a bounty of edible mushrooms and herbs. Todd decided to give her a chance after that, he brought Brielle and a random apprentice scout inside the forest for a week. Brielle was definetly green but, she had something that could not be taught, she had instincts. Her mind worked a little differently than what he was used to, when inside the forest Brielle would become obsessed with something she saw or smelled, she could not stop thinking about it until she resolved that enigma. Todd was sure that if Brielle was guided in the right direction she would become the best scout he had ever trained. So he did just that, they formed a stable two man team and every day they would go outside, joined by a new rectuit every time. Todd would teach the two rectuits how to be scouts and, he would teach Brielle how to judge and follow what her istincts were telling her. After a snow passed Brielle bloomed, her scouting was getting better and her istincts were being honed and sharpened. So... Todd made her the head scout but, he stayed in her team, so that he could guide her.

Brielle and Sidon were walking silently side by side, Little Wolf was in his predator form, he was hovering around them, touching and sniffing everything he found interesting.
"Robert told us that I should lead this party but, you are the First Hunter, we are inside the forest, we will follow the rules. Inside the village listen to the chief, in the forest listen to the First Hunter."
Said Brielle.
Sidon grunted. "Yeah... No, Bob is right. We are not on a hunting quest, we don't know what we will find. My son got the better senses of us three, he should be the one to lead... But, thats not happening. We will follow what you say Bri, until there is danger, thats where I will step in."
"Are you sure?"
Asked the head scout.
"Yeah, let's get things done. I don't like this."
Said Sidon.
Around seven to ten days later, the group found what was happening: An army was traveling from the mountains in the direction of the village. There were too many men to count without the risk of getting discovered. They were a ragtag group, their clothes were not uniform, some were missing pieces too, their weapons were mostly rusty swords and maces, some long dagger, the bows they saw were poorly made and they were made with normal wood and not hardwood. The army had no scouts and, they were not marching uniformly. A big group was in the front, then the army became a long snaking trickle of people. Maybe an army was the wrong way to describe them, an horde was more appropriate. In the middle of the big group in front, there were ten to fifteen soldier, with what looked like iron or steel armor, they were mounted and possessed spear, shield and a sword with them. The soldiers were surrounding a carriage.
The three of them could not get anymore info, the howls and bleats were coming from around the horde, obviously they came down from the mountain with so many people that they stirred the hornet nest. While Brielle thought that they were mostly safe, with the horde getting the attention of the predators, they could leave unperturbed. Sidon thought otherwise, three stragglers in front of the horde were an easier prey.

And Sidon was right, as they took some distance from the horde, so they could regroup and go back to the village, they were attacked by ten wolves. Or they would have been, instead the wolves got ambushed by Little Wolf. While Sidon and Brielle were on the ground trying to get as much information possible, Little Wolf was following the other two up on the trees, Sidon told him to do so, in case there were hungry droppers around. Little Wolf did not find droppers in the trees but, he found wolves on the ground and he was getting bored so, he stole the droppers tactic. He jumped on top of the biggest wolf when the pack was getting ready to pounce on Sidon and Brielle. In a couple of chaotic seconds the ten wolves were dismembered and most of them eaten by Little Wolf, he needed all the energy he could gain. Little Wolf took Brielle in a princess carry while Sidon took position on his back, he had to move and be fast, they needed to inform the village of the horde.
Little Wolf could not run all the way to the village, Brielle was pretty light but, Sidon was HEAVY! He ran until he could, then he gently lowered Brielle on the ground and passed out. Sidon had to carry his son the rest of the way. Sidon, Brielle and Little Wolf saw the village walls after another day, the horde was four days away. They had work to do.
